Carla wanted some thoughts about infection and bathing for rebirthing (or
I suppose any other reason).  I don't have any references to offer; just
the thought that generally the germs in a home tub are those mom, and
through mom prenatally, baby are accustomed to.  That's why bathing is
reasonably safe during a home birth, but not such a good idea at the
hospital, where the germs are many, various, and unfamiliar.

The recommendation for my home birth was that the tub be well-cleaned
prior to bathing, but there were otherwise no big caveats.
